A new technique has been proposed for TiO2 synthesis via oxidative hydrolysis of TiN powder. We have examined the effect of factors determining the rate of TiN dissolution (temperature, concentration, and nature of the oxidant) on the phase composition and particle size of resulting TiO2 powders and assessed the photocatalytic activity of the synthesized powders in comparison with commercially available photocatalysts.
